Roaming profiles, Windows 2000 Pro vs Windows XPAre Windows 2000 Pro. and XP Pro. roaming profiles 100% compatible?
In other words, if I have a user who logs into both W2K and XP desktops, and has roaming profiles set at the server, will the settings work identically at each client? Or will there bey a problem In news:7CB4A370-9939-4627-BF2E-E44FCF6A0CF3@microsoft.com, Frank <Fr***@discussions.microsoft.com> typed:> Are Windows 2000 Pro. and XP Pro. roaming profiles 100% compatible? No.> You will likely have problems. Profiles aren't compatible/identical between > In other words, if I have a user who logs into both W2K and XP > desktops, and has roaming profiles set at the server, will the > settings work identically at each client? Or will there bey a problem OS versions...some stuff may work, some won't. I would either get everyone on WinXP Pro or advise users not to roam between different OS versions.
